Description
71 pages. A book concerned with the extra-military attempts - what the author calls the "behind-the-lines development" - commencing almost at the outset of the First World War, to bring about an end to the hostilities; or, at least, by frustrating further alliances (as between the Turks and the Germans), by disrupting the existing alliance between Germany and Austria, and by fomenting further, and capitalizing on existing, disorders in Russia to foreshorten appreciably the period of conflict. That the war obscured the struggle between social classes that would in the future override all the issues that gave rise to the conflict was for the author a supreme irony." Published posthumously.
